Tutte le domande dei nuovi arrivati su MQL4 e MQL5, aiuto e discussione su algoritmi e codici - pagina 385
Ti stai perdendo delle opportunità di trading:
- App di trading gratuite
- Oltre 8.000 segnali per il copy trading
- Notizie economiche per esplorare i mercati finanziari
Registrazione
Accedi
Accetti la politica del sito e le condizioni d’uso
Se non hai un account, registrati
Beh, nemmeno io l'ho trovato...
Tristezza. Quindi devi stimare quanti tick ci sono in 1 barra, e da questo concludere - se questi sono prezzi di apertura o tutti i tick.
Fare un EA MT4 cross-platform è di cinque minuti (una volta!) con la giusta abilità. Poi fai dei test (molte volte) in MT5 su tick reali o personalizzati e fai trading in MT4.
Ciao a tutti. Avere uno script che cambia il TF su tutti i grafici aperti per scelta
Necessità di farne uno approvato che cambi i modelli
Ma per questo, mostratemi almeno cos'è un modello in termini di codice
Salve. C'è un indicatore SMI già pronto. Ma non funziona. Quando lo eseguo per la prima volta, lo fa, ma poi devo premere refresh o passare ad un altro timeframe ad ogni nuova barra. Perché? Forse questo problema è già stato sollevato qui, posso avere il link? Grazie in anticipo.
Si prega di spiegare perché l'ordine non si è aperto.
Ecco le linee del registro:
2017.11.24 20:00:00.061 '5390918': requote 1.19357 / 1.19368 per vendita aperta 0.01 EURUSD a 1.19361 sl: 1.19848 tp: 1.18402
2017.11.24 19:59:59.515 '5390918': ordine istantaneo di vendere 0,01 EURUSD a 1,19361 sl: 1,19848 tp: 1,18402
Lo slippage è di 11 pip. Lo slippage è stato impostato a 27 pip nell'EA. Il controllo dell'apertura dell'ordine ha dato come risultato l'errore 138 (nuovi prezzi).
Per favore, spiega perché l'ordine non si è aperto?
Si prega di spiegare perché l'ordine non si è aperto.
Ecco le linee del registro:
2017.11.24 20:00:00.061 '5390918': requote 1.19357 / 1.19368 per vendita aperta 0.01 EURUSD a 1.19361 sl: 1.19848 tp: 1.18402
2017.11.24 19:59:59.515 '5390918': ordine istantaneo di vendere 0,01 EURUSD a 1,19361 sl: 1,19848 tp: 1,18402
Lo slippage è di 11 pip. Lo slippage è stato impostato a 27 pip nell'EA. Il controllo dell'apertura dell'ordine ha dato come risultato l'errore 138 (nuovi prezzi).
Per favore, spiega perché l'ordine non si è aperto?
Cambiate il tipo di commercio o di conto per evitare questi problemi. Dovreste ottenere un conto con esecuzione sul mercato - dimenticatevi dell'istantaneo.
Si prega di consigliare come scrivere un codice per chiudere l'affare non era sul contrario dell'indicatore di segnale, e prendere profitto, e il consigliere non si aprirebbe dopo la chiusura immediatamente
per esempio un segnale per entrare l'incrocio delle medie mobili con periodi diversi, prendere profitto 50 pips. se possibile in mql5
Ho un codice che una volta raggiunto il take profit e chiusa l'operazione ne apre immediatamente una nuova, anche se non c'è un nuovo segnale/crossing.
Utilizzo di variabili
viene scritta la condizione del punto di ingresso
Buon pomeriggio. Si prega di dare un'occhiata al codice. Il robot non rimuove le linee orizzontali quando ne appaiono di nuove
Utilizzando le variabili
per scrivere la condizione del punto di ingresso
La ragione è che al nome della linea viene aggiunto un contatore che aumenta il valore di uno prima che venga cancellato.
Capisco il tuo punto di vista. Come implementare la rimozione della linea allora. Ho bisogno che le linee vengano cancellate non appena appare un nuovo modello con le sue linee
Avete qualche suggerimento da dare?
Forse prima cancellare e poi creare? O non cancellare e cambiare solo le coordinate? Che senso ha cancellare e crearne di nuovi?